Transaction 356b0a438942505f2f81bf70010f156bb18dcc62c501af57d3cbf0d1a75cd10a

1 Input
2 Outputs
  • 356b0a438942505f2f81bf70010f156bb18dcc62c501af57d3cbf0d1a75cd10a:0
  • value  11316993761
    address  3AkLRXRxTCJqZgoJgjZD2zosFtgB2tphYJ
  • 356b0a438942505f2f81bf70010f156bb18dcc62c501af57d3cbf0d1a75cd10a:1
  • value  19599
    address  3LoYdfgPPiDJm2PVWkFyPGmjNYKt5DJnPQ